Banks may open Saudi riyal accounts for government entities subject to the following: 
 
1.The government entity shall submit an account opening application to the Ministry of Finance (the Deputyship for Financial and Accounts Affairs). In order to complete the opening application process or activate the account, a list of existing bank accounts with SAMA and other banks must be attached so as to avoid replication of accounts with the same purpose. After considering the application, the Ministry of Finance shall inform SAMA about opening the account, and the government entity shall provide the bank with the names, specimen signatures and ID copies of the authorized persons.
 
2.Name of the beneficiary shall be included in the payment order related to deposits to the account (Due to the order of the bank, Account No…).
 
3.The bank account shall be in the name of the government entity, not a natural person or his/her position or job, and its purpose shall be specified in order to differentiate it from other accounts.
 
4.If a government entity wishes to change its account name, it shall submit an application in this regard to the Ministry of Finance (the Deputyship for Financial and Accounts Affairs) to make a decision of approval or disapproval and then notify SAMA of such decision to be communicated to the bank.
 
5.A checkbook shall be requested by an official letter signed by those authorized to withdraw funds.
 
6.Authorization to deposit and withdraw amounts shall be issued by the concerned party. Authorized persons may not delegate their power to others unless authorized to do so by the concerned party. Official letters addressed to the bank by authorized persons to issue bank checks or make internal or external transfers in the official entity’s forms or the approved bank forms may be accepted, provided that such letters are jointly signed by the authorized persons only.
 
7.Withdrawal from the account shall be as per dual control, and in the case of withdrawal by checks, the check shall be jointly signed by the authorized persons.
 
8.E-services provided to government entities must include the following: Viewing and extracting of account statements, internal and external transfers, and payment of bills.
 
9.A government entity may not open any account in a foreign currency unless this is included in an approval given by the Ministry of Finance and communicated to the bank by SAMA.
 
10.Banks may not extend to any government entity any loans or facilities or allow any overdraft of more than the amounts drawn under payment orders upon the Ministry of Finance, whether for salaries or for any other purposes, except on approval of the Council of Ministers.
 
11.Government accounts shall not be transferred from one bank to another unless the approval of the Ministry of Finance is obtained therefor and communicated to the bank through SAMA. In addition, there shall be cogent reasons supporting the transfer. If the purpose of the account is fulfilled and the account is no longer needed, the Deputyship for Financial and Accounts Affairs at the Ministry of Finance shall be informed in order to request SAMA to close the account.
 
12.Signatories of the accounts of Saudi government entities and agencies shall be Saudis only. No authorization shall be granted to no-Saudis in this regard.
